Mack Strong Retires




mack-strong.jpgSeattle Seahawks fullback Mack Strong has called it a career due to a spinal cord condition.

“I’m a fullback. That kind of goes with the territory, you are always going to have some kind of pain or injury that you have to push through,” Strong said. “(But) at the same time, I want to be smart. I don’t want to do anything that would jeopardize my long-term quality of health.”

The 36-year-old Pro Bowler knows there will be life after football.

“I’ve played a long time, 15 years. I felt like I was pretty lucky, pretty blessed,” Strong said with tears in his eyes. “You know, there’s a lot more to life than football. I’ve got my wife and two kids, and there’s nothing more important then being able to spend time with them.”

Mack Strong has been one of the best fullbacks in the NFL for many years. Shaun Alexander owes a lot of his success to him.

He will be missed.
